The Timor-Leste CTI-CFF National Coordinating Committee (NCC) leads the implementation of the CTI-CFF National Plan of Action in close collaboration with development partners and non-government organization experts.
The Solomon Islands CTI-CFF National Coordinating Committee (NCC) was established as a mechanism to coordinate and promote country-level implementation of the national and regional CTI-CFF Plans of Action.
The Philippine CTI-CFF National Coordinating Committee was established in 2009 to provide guidance for the overall implementation of the Philippine CTI-CFF National Plan of Action (NPOA) and to serve as the country focal point for the implementation of the CTI-CFF Regional Plan of Action.
The Papua New Guinea (PNG) CTI-CFF National Coordination Committee (NCC) was established by the National Executive Council in May 2009 to provide intra-government coordination of PNG’s involvement in the Coral Triangle Initiative on Coral Reefs, Fisheries and Food Security.
The National Oceanography Directorate (NOD) under the Ministry of Energy, Science, Technology, Environment and Climate Change (MESTECC) serves as the focal point and the National Secretariat of the Malaysia CTI-CFF National Coordination Committee (NCC). Its members include both representatives from various federal and state-level government agencies.
